More about veterinary technologist courses in Adelaide

If you're looking to pursue a fulfilling career as a Veterinary Technologist in Adelaide, you will find a valuable opportunity through the various Veterinary Technologist courses in Adelaide. These courses are designed to equip learners with the necessary skills and knowledge required for the profession. One standout option is the Bachelor of Veterinary Technology, offered by esteemed institutions like The University of Adelaide. This higher education course is ideal for experienced learners who are looking to advance their qualifications in this critical field.

As you explore your options, it's important to consider the diverse job roles associated with becoming a Veterinary Technologist. Graduates can look forward to various career pathways, including roles such as Equine Veterinary Nurse, Veterinary Nurse, and Veterinary Scientist. In addition to these roles, the qualifications obtained through Veterinary Technologist courses also position you for careers as an Veterinary Emergency Nurse, Animal Scientist, and Animal Nutritionist, providing a broad landscape of opportunities in the animal care sector.

Enrolling in Veterinary Technologist courses in Adelaide not only sets the foundation for a rewarding career in animal healthcare but also aligns you with the latest practices and innovations in the field. The courses offered by recognised training organisations like The University of Adelaide ensure that you receive high-quality education grounded in industry standards. With a focus on practical skills and knowledge, these qualifications will empower you to excel in various capacities, from becoming an Animal Health Officer to a Veterinary Technician.
